WebDec 16, 2024 · Lightelligence’s photonic arithmetic computing engine, known as Pace, is an integrated optical computing system consisting of about 12,000 photonic devices running at 1 GHz. That represents about a 1 million-fold speedup versus Lightelligence’s 100-device prototype, Comet, unveiled in 2024.
